3ds max is a design/animation program, not an architectural software. You cannot use it for drawings, schedules, details, etc.
 
Autodesk has two specific (and popular) architectural packages - AutoCAD Architecture (based on AutoCAD) and Revit Architecture (a CAD/BIM software). Especially Revit is very easy to use. You can do all kinds of architectural models and drawings in both of these applications.
